C.J. Cregg

assertive decisive witty terse poised wry charismatic tenacious strategic quick-thinking committed dutiful measured pragmatic resilient insightful protective authoritative playful
C.J. Cregg (Claudia Jean Cregg) is the White House Press Secretary, running the press operation with wry humor, tactical precision, and restraint at the podium. She shapes immediate-response messaging, anchors the administration’s public face, orchestrates press releases and briefings (e.g., on downed F-117), coordinates damage control, manages logistics like town-hall staging, and directs staff under pressure. Operating at the intersection of optics, policy, and classified operations, she negotiates with senior staff (Leo, Toby, Josh, Sam), deploys deflection, framing devices, and misdirection with reporters, and remains tenacious and uncompromising amid personal or political liabilities.
